Skip to content

Commit 29a1635

Browse files
committed
Add Reset system message
1 parent 5feb31f commit 29a1635

File tree

2 files changed

+38
-0
lines changed

2 files changed

+38
-0
lines changed

adafruit_midi/midi_reset.py

Lines changed: 35 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,35 @@
1+
# SPDX-FileCopyrightText: 2026 Gary Benson
2+
#
3+
# SPDX-License-Identifier: MIT
4+
5+
"""
6+
`adafruit_midi.midi_reset`
7+
================================================================================
8+
9+
Reset MIDI message.
10+
11+
12+
* Author(s): Gary Benson
13+
14+
Implementation Notes
15+
--------------------
16+
17+
"""
18+
19+
from .midi_message import MIDIMessage
20+
21+
__version__ = "0.0.0+auto.0"
22+
__repo__ = "https://github.com/adafruit/Adafruit_CircuitPython_MIDI.git"
23+
24+
25+
class Reset(MIDIMessage):
26+
"""Reset MIDI message."""
27+
28+
_message_slots = []
29+
30+
_STATUS = 0xFF
31+
_STATUSMASK = 0xFF
32+
LENGTH = 1
33+
34+
35+
Reset.register_message_type()

docs/api.rst

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-46,6 +46,9 @@ API Reference
4646
.. automodule:: adafruit_midi.program_change
4747
:members:
4848

49+
.. automodule:: adafruit_midi.midi_reset
50+
:members:
51+
4952
.. automodule:: adafruit_midi.start
5053
:members:
5154

0 commit comments

Comments
 (0)